PERTH AMBOY – During the public portion of the 1/13/16 Council Meeting, Resident Stanley Sierakowski complained about PA-TV Channel (Comcast 34/Fios 47). “There are too many repeats of the same programs. Maybe they should start broadcasting the County Meetings.”

He told the Council, “You should have mentioned at the Monday, 1/11/16 Caucus Meeting that the Board of Education was having a special meeting on Tuesday 1/12/16 at 5 p.m. I got there late assuming their meeting was going to be at 6 p.m. which would be the normal start time. The Board discussed moving their election to April, but it was too late to do it this year.”

Sierakowski also said that Board of Education President Sam Lebreault had private meetings which is a violation of the Sunshine Laws.

Resident and Former Councilman Ken Balut said, “The Mayor violated Civil Service Rules and that’s why the P.B.A. sued. Now I hear Police Officers who are on military leave don’t get paid, yet we pay the Business Administrator for his vacation. Regular City Employees only received a 1.7% raise. You (the Council) went into closed session. Did the Lawyer (Law Director) advise you of the new sexual harassment suit filed in  December? You skipped over a Hispanic Female Officer with a clean record for a promotion. We are following in the steps of Jersey City – giving out raises to employees based on their politics.”

A Resident from Alpine Street complained about being  harassed by a Perth Amboy Municipal Court Judge. “I was arrested but not read my rights. The judge that I went before should have recused himself from the case. He knew the woman that testified and the police officer who arrested me has continued to harass me.”

Pastor Bernadette Falcon-Lopez wanted to thank the City, Mayor, Kenny Ortiz, Renovation House, Deputy Police Chief Cattano, Mercy House, Steve Jobin of the Y and David Benyola (Human Resources) for helping out the homeless on these cold winter days.

Business Owner Virginia Lugo wanted to know what is the status of Interim Business Administrator Peter Pelissier. “And when are we getting a permanent Business Administrator? After 90 days an interim appointment can be extended.”

Lugo also wanted an update about the drug programs in Perth Amboy. “Some are disguised as something else. I have a list of at least 7 locations. Some are located on Market and State Streets. People released from the County Jail have their drug testing done in Perth Amboy.”

None of the Council Members answered the last inquiry and Law Director Arlene Quinines Perez couldn’t recall this being discussed at any previous meetings.
